Как работает JavaScript — принципы и примеры кода

JavaScript — это высокоуровневый язык программирования, который используется для создания интерактивных и динамических веб-страниц. Он является одним из ключевых инструментов веб-разработки, который позволяет разработчикам добавлять различные функциональные возможности на сайты.

JavaScript работает в браузере каждого пользователя, выполняя код прямо на устройстве пользователя. Он может быть использован для выполнения различных задач, таких как валидация форм, манипуляции с элементами страницы, анимации и многое другое. JavaScript также поддерживает асинхронное выполнение, что позволяет создавать интерактивные приложения с более сложной логикой работы.

Основные принципы работы JavaScript связаны с использованием событий, функций и объектов. События происходят на странице, например, клик мыши или загрузка страницы, и JavaScript может реагировать на эти события, выполняя определенные действия. Функции в JavaScript позволяют разбить код на более мелкие части и повторно использовать его в разных местах. Объекты, такие как Document и Window, представляют различные элементы и свойства страницы, которые можно изменять с помощью JavaScript.

Вот простой пример кода JavaScript:


<button id="myButton">Нажми меня!</button>
<script>
document.getElementById('myButton').addEventListener('click', function() {
console.log('Кнопка была нажата!');
});
</script>

В этой статье мы рассмотрим более подробно принципы работы JavaScript, различные возможности и сферы применения этого языка программирования. Вы также узнаете о лучших практиках и основных концепциях, которые помогут вам стать успешным JavaScript-разработчиком.

Основные принципы работы

Основной принцип работы JavaScript заключается в том, что код выполняется по мере того, как он встречается в HTML-документе. Когда браузер обрабатывает HTML-страницу, он загружает и исполняет JavaScript-код в порядке его появления. Это позволяет обрабатывать пользовательские события, выполнять асинхронные запросы к серверу и обновлять содержимое страницы без необходимости обновления всей страницы.

Основными концепциями в JavaScript являются переменные, функции, условные выражения, циклы и объекты. Переменные используются для хранения данных, функции позволяют объединить повторяющийся код, условные выражения позволяют принимать решения на основе определенных условий, циклы позволяют выполнять повторяющиеся действия, а объекты позволяют объединять связанные данные и функциональность в одной единице.

JavaScript также поддерживает событийную модель программирования, которая позволяет отвечать на действия пользователя, такие как клики, наведение курсора и ввод данных. С помощью обработчиков событий можно указать функцию, которая будет вызываться при возникновении определенного события.

Основные принципы работы JavaScript можно легко понять и начать использовать для создания интерактивных веб-страниц. Однако, чтобы стать экспертом в JavaScript, требуется глубокое понимание языка и его возможностей.

Примеры кода на JavaScript

Пример кодаОписание
alert('Привет, мир!');
var name = prompt('Как вас зовут?'); alert('Привет, ' + name + '!');
var number = 5; if (number > 0) { alert('Число положительное'); } else if (number < 0) { alert('Число отрицательное'); } else { alert('Число равно нулю'); }
function square(number) { return number * number; } var result = square(5); alert('Результат: ' + result);
var colors = ['красный', 'зеленый', 'синий']; for (var i = 0; i < colors.length; i++) { alert(colors[i]); }

Это лишь небольшая часть возможностей JavaScript. С его помощью вы можете создавать динамические элементы, выполнять анимации, обрабатывать события и многое другое. JavaScript является важным инструментом для создания веб-сайтов с богатым пользовательским интерфейсом.

Оцените статью